Objective

By the end of this lesson, the student will understand the concept of "my body is a temple," recognizing the importance of taking care of their body through healthy habits, self-respect, and self-love.

Materials and Prep

  • Paper and colored pencils or markers
  • Access to a mirror
  • A comfortable space for movement and discussion
  • Knowledge about basic nutrition, exercise, and self-care practices

Activities

  • Body Reflection: Have the student look in the mirror and write down five things they love about their body. This encourages self-acceptance and appreciation.

  • Healthy Habits Chart: Create a chart that lists healthy foods, exercises, and self-care activities. The student can decorate it and hang it somewhere visible as a reminder to take care of their temple.

  • Movement Break: Engage in a fun, short physical activity, like dancing or stretching, to highlight how movement helps keep our bodies healthy and strong.

  • Temple Art: Using the colored pencils or markers, the student can draw their body as a temple, adding symbols that represent things that are important to them, such as health, happiness, and friendship.

Talking Points

  • "What do you think it means when we say 'my body is a temple'? It means we should take care of our bodies just like we would take care of something very special!"
  • "Why is it important to eat healthy foods? Because they help us grow strong and feel good!"
  • "How does exercise make you feel? It helps keep our hearts healthy and gives us energy!"
  • "Can you think of some ways to show your body love? Like getting enough sleep, drinking water, and being kind to yourself!"
  • "What are some things that make you happy? Remember, happiness is important for our temple too!"
